🧱 Key Pricing Components
- ✓ Roof size and pitch: Larger or steeper roofs require more materials, time, and safety gear.
- ✓ Material selection: Budget asphalt shingles vs. durable metal or tile—transported to rural Purdy.
- ✓ Tear-off and prep: Removing old layers, underlayment, flashing, and ventilation upgrades.
- ✓ Extras and compliance: Gutters, permits, disposal fees in Barry County, accessibility issues.
- ✓ Warranties and finishes: Longer guarantees add value without proportional cost hikes.

Pricing Red Flags
Warning Sign
Suspiciously low quotes: Often signal cheap materials, no insurance, or unfinished work.
Warning Sign
Vague or no contract: Demand written details—no 'ballpark' or verbal deals.
Warning Sign
High-pressure sales: 'Sign now' or cash demands scream scam, especially post-storm.
Warning Sign
Hidden fees later: Dump, permit, or travel add-ons not upfront.
Warning Sign
No proof of insurance: Risky—your liability if accidents happen.

💬 Asphalt shingles vs. metal—which costs more?
Asphalt is typically the entry-level choice for Purdy homes. Metal runs higher upfront but excels in Missouri storms with better longevity.
